Myth: Dental Surgery Is Constantly Uncomfortable



You might think that oral surgery always involves discomfort, yet that's simply not true. As opposed to common belief, oral surgery procedures aren't constantly painful experiences. Thanks to improvements in anesthesia and sedation strategies, dental specialists have the ability to make sure that people are comfortable and pain-free throughout the whole treatment.

Before the surgical procedure starts, you'll be given anesthesia, which numbs the area being dealt with and prevents you from feeling any type of pain. In addition, if you experience any anxiousness or worry, your oral surgeon can carry out sedation to aid you loosen up and feel more at ease.

Whether you're getting a tooth extraction, oral implant, or jaw surgical treatment, felt confident that dental surgery can be a pain-free and comfortable experience.

Myth: Dental Surgery Is Just for Emergencies



As opposed to popular belief, oral surgery isn't limited to emergency scenarios.

While it holds true that dental surgery can be needed in cases of serious trauma or sudden pain, it's also generally utilized for intended procedures that improve the overall health and feature of your mouth.

For instance, if you have misaligned jaws or teeth that do not fit correctly, dental surgery can remedy these concerns and stop future troubles.

Additionally, dental surgery can be performed to remove affected knowledge teeth, treat gum tissue illness, or place dental implants.

By resolving these concerns prior to they come to be emergencies, dental surgery can help maintain your dental health and wellness and prevent more severe complications down the line.

Misconception: Recovery From Oral Surgery Takes a Long Period Of Time



If you have gone through dental surgery, you might be stunned to learn that the myth concerning recovery taking a long period of time isn't always true. While it holds true that some dental surgeries may call for a longer healing duration, such as intricate procedures like jaw realignment or numerous extractions, lots of regular oral surgeries have a reasonably quick recuperation time.

For instance, treatments such as knowledge tooth removal or oral implant positioning often have a much shorter recovery time, normally varying from a couple of days to a number of weeks. Variables such as your total health, the complexity of the surgical procedure, and how well you follow post-operative instructions can additionally affect the length of your recovery.

- Extraction of influenced knowledge teeth: Getting rid of impacted wisdom teeth stops congestion, infection, and potential damages to adjacent teeth.

- Treatment of oral infections: Dental surgery can aid deal with serious gum tissue infections, abscesses, and other oral infections that can bring about significant health and wellness issues if left without treatment.

- Corrective jaw surgical procedure: Jaw imbalance can trigger trouble in consuming, speech issues, and can also lead to temporomandibular joint (TMJ) disorder. Oral surgery can deal with these concerns.

- Oral implants: Dental surgery is needed for placing oral implants, which are the very best remedy for changing missing out on teeth.

- Therapy of oral cancer: Oral surgery is often necessary for the elimination of cancerous growths and the repair of cells affected by dental cancer.
